Fusion Splicer Sumitomo Z2C dilengkapi dengan pemanas performa tinggi yang memberikan proses pemesinan yang lebih cepat dan hemat daya, serta presser serat keramik yang stabil dan tahan lama. Dengan kinerja yang sangat baik dan stabil, Z2C telah menjadi salah satu splicer fusi yang paling andal dan efektif untuk FTTX di pasar global.
Fitur :
Splicing cycle time: 6 seconds.
Heating cycle time: 15 seconds.
Automatic fiber identification (SMF, MMF, DSF, NZDSF, BIF, others).
Long lasting battery for 300 splice & heat cycles.
Automatic arc calibration.
Dustproof, waterproof and shockproof.
Compact & lightweight (only 1.7 kg).
Touch screen operation.
Upgrading software via the web.
Remote interactive maintenance via the web.
Comes with an onboard user training video.

Specifications
Optical Fiber Requirements | |
---|---|
Material | silica glass |
Fiber Count / Profile Types | Single / SMF (G.652), MMF (G.651), DSF (G.653), NZDSF (G.655), BIF (G.657) |
Fiber Diameter | Cladding diameter: 80 µm ~ 150 µm, Coating diameter: 100 µm ~ 1,000 µm |
Cleave Length | 5~16 mm with coating clamp |
Standard Performance | |
Splice Loss (typical) | SMF: 0.02 dB, MMF: 0.01 dB, DSF: 0.04 dB, NZDSF: 0.04 dB |
Return Loss (typical) | ≤60 dB |
Splicing cycle time (typical) | 6 sec (SM G652 Quick Mode), 8 sec (Auto Mode) |
Heating cycle time (typical) | 15 sec (FPS-61-2.6 sleeve, S60mm 0.25) |
Splice & Heat cycles per battery full charge | approx. 300 cycles |
Fiber view & magnification | two CMOS cameras observation, 350X (zoom: 700X) for X or Y single axis view, max. 250X for both X & Y dual axis view |
Proof Test | 1.96 – 2.09N |
Applicable Protection Sleeve | 60 mm, 40 mm and Sumitomo Nano sleeves |
Programs | |
Splicing programs | max. 300 (40 are pre-optimized, 260 editable by user) |
Heating programs | max. 100 (23 are pre-optimized, 77 editable by user) |
Functions | |
Splice image capture / Splice data storage | 200 images / 10 000 splice data (internal memory only) 50 200 / 20 000 (with 16 GB SD card) |
Universal clamps for 250µm, 900µm tight & loose buffer fiber | Provided |
Reversible coating clamps | Provided |
Onboard user training video | Provided |
Automatic fiber identification | Provided (SMF / MMF / other) |
Automatic arc calibration | Automatically compensates for environmental condition changes |
Display of remaining Splice & Heat cycles | Provided (Battery mode) |
Terminals | |
DC output | DC12 V (for JR-6) |
USB port | USB 2.0 (mini-B type) |
Storage media | SD / SDHC memory card MAX 32 GB |
Power Supply | |
AC input | 100 ~ 240 V, 50 / 60 Hz (ADC-16) |
DC input | 10 ~15 V |
Battery Pack | Li-ion 10.8 V, 6,400 mAh (BU-16) |
Mechanical Parameters | |
Monitor | 5.0″ touch screen color LCD |
Dimensions | 128(W) x 154(D) x 130(H) mm (without anti-shock rubber) |
Weight | 1.7 kg (without battery), 2.0 kg (with battery BU-16) |
Electrode life | 6 000 arc discharges |
Environment | |
Operating conditions | Altitude 0~6,000 m, Temperature -10~+50°C, Humidity 0~95% (non-condensing), Wind velocity up to 15 m/s |
Storage conditions | Temperature -40~+80°C, Humidity 0~95% (non-condensing), Battery -20~+30°C (long term) |
Dust resistance | Equivalent to IP5x (Operates normally after 8 hours in a dust chamber (containing dust of particle size 25 µm or below) |
Water resistance | Equivalent to IPx2 (Operates normally after being exposed to water dripping at 3mm/min. for at least 2.5 min on each of 4 surfaces tilted at 15°) |
Shock resistance | Drop from 76cm on 5 faces (excluding top face) |
